The latest installment of the phenomenal Twilight Saga by Stephenie Meyer, Eclipse, has finally arrived. Like thousands of Twi-hard fans who even camped out for days to catch the red carpet premiere of the film in Los Angeles, Pinoy fans braved Tuesday night’s monstrous traffic jams in Metro Manila and trooped to various cinemas to catch its midnight opening.
Eclipse picks up where its prequel New Moon left off, with Bella Swan and Edward Cullen facing the challenges of a love story between a mortal and a vampire as Bella counts down the days to her transformation. With her decision to change into a vampire set after her graduation from high school, Bella now has to contend with her impeding separation from her human family, as well as the other man in her life, Jacob Black. Edward's dislike for Jacob runs deeper than their rivalry for Bella: he is a part of the werewolf pack, archrivals with the Cold Ones.
In not-so-distant Seattle, a series of unexplained disappearances and deaths baffle policemen, including that of a Forks local, Riley Biers. While the authorities are at a loss, the Cullen family becomes acutely aware that a breed of newborn vampires is behind it all. What they cannot figure out, however, is who made them and for what reason. However, after Alice has a vision that reveals their purpose, which is to hunt down Bella, the Edward and Jacob must put aside their differences to protect the woman they both love.

Fire and Ice
In the story, Bella has to choose between the warmth of fire, or life as a warm-blooded human being, and the coldness of ice, or life as a vampire, frozen in time forever with the love of her life, Edward Cullen. Bringing the character to life is Kristen Stewart. While she has starred in many other Hollywood films, such as Panic Room, The Messengers, and Adventureland, her role as Bella Swan has been her biggest break. She won the MTV Movie Awards twice for Best Female Performance and shared the Best Kiss honors with her on-screen partner and off-screen boyfriend, Robert Pattinson.
Now considered a pop icon, Stewart admits that she still often finds herself bewildered by the attention she receives. In an article, she complained about how her every move is often monitored via popular social networking site Twitter. Because of her candid nature, Stewart found her foot in her mouth recently with comments she made likening the media intrusion in her life to a sexual assault. She has since then apologized for what she recognizes were “stupid” and “insensitive” comments.
Robert Pattinson returns to the big screen as Edward Cullen, the immortal vampire who falls in love with Bella. Off-screen, Rob Patts, as he is fondly known, finally admitted to the world that he and Stewart were dating in a recent interview with the Queen of Talk, Oprah Winfrey. Prior to the revelation, the pair vehemently denied their off-screen involvement, despite evidence proving otherwise. He still admits to struggling with the fame and notoriety playing Edward Cullen brings, but he is finding ways to cope with the transition from obscurity to being one of the most recognizable faces worldwide.
In an article, Rob Patts talks about what makes Twilight such an enthralling series for many of its fans. He highlights the fact that despite the intense relationship Bella and Edward have, they remain chaste and share no more than kisses in the series, as he put it, “The success of the Twilight books comes from the fact that fans can lust after Edward and yet, certainly in the first book, there’s no actual sexual contact between him and the series heroine. Twilight is a big metaphor for sexual abstinence…”
Completing the love triangle is Taylor Lautner, who plays the half-man, half-werewolf Jacob. After Twilight, rumors swirled as to whether Lautner would be asked to reprise his role or not, mainly because of his lackluster physique. However, fans were amazed by the transformation he went through, from a typical boy-next-door to a strong and buff wolf-man, which was no easy feat. “I trained a lot for about a year. I was in the gym five days a week. The main thing I couldn’t do was overwork myself. Because when I started, I was in the gym seven days a week. I realized I was losing weight and that’s not exactly what I was trying to do. Eating was the most difficult part,” he said.
While he and Edward are arch-enemies on screen, Lautner said in an interview that it is difficult to feel animosity towards Pattinson. "I can't look at him in the eyes and hate him...he's such a funny, nice guy."
The bloodsuckers
The Cullen clan is no ordinary vampire coven. Next to the Volturi, they are the largest and most powerful coven of vampires. However, unlike bloodsucking vampires, they boast of being “vegetarians,” feeding only on animal blood rather than humans. Leading the coven is Carlisle, played by Peter Facinelli. Accompanied by his wife, Esme, played by Elizabeth Reaser, they try to keep the façade of a typical family together with their children Edward, Emmett (played by Kellan Lutz), and Alice (Ashley Greene), as well as Jasper (Jackson Rathbone) and Rosalie Hale (Nikki Reed), their adopted children.
Reprising her role as Jane, a member of the Volturi clan, is widely acclaimed young actress Dakota Fanning. While she had only one major scene in the film, Fanning expressed her excitement about being part of such a phenomenal series. “This is the first time I’ve ever gotten to play the same character in a different film. It was really great. I love playing this character, it’s such a fun character to get to play and being a part of all that is Twilight is such an honor and still kind of surreal for me. I feel so lucky to be a part of it,” said Fanning in an interview.
Playing the newborn vampire Riley is Xavier Samuel. Being a new addition to the cast was a bit intimidating for Samuel. He said in an interview that while it was so, he was “grateful to be accepted so warmly into the whole family. Everyone was extremely down-to-earth.”
One of the major changes in Eclipse was the recasting of the role of Victoria, which was initially played by Rachelle Lefevre in the first two installments. Fellow cast-mates Facinelli and Rathbone expressed sadness about the move to recast Victoria, but welcomed Bryce Dallas Howard to the fold as well. Herself a Twi-hard, Howard was thrilled to be part of the Twilight franchise.
Lefevre lost her role in the franchise due to scheduling conflicts which, according to reports, left her unable to peform her role as Victoria.
Breaking Dawn
While "Eclipse" is set to be one of this year’s biggest box office hits, the future for some of the Twilight Saga cast is unsure. Earlier this month, Summit Entertainment officially announced that Breaking Dawn, the final installment of the saga, will be released in two separate films, the first of which is slated for release in November 2011. However, pay disputes as early as now have caused delays in the production of the franchise. Reports indicate that Kellan Lutz and Ashley Greene are asking for a bigger paycheck for these last two films. Currently, they are under contract for only four films, not five. While the support cast may be uncertain at this time, the main cast is set to close their respective deals for Breaking Dawn.
Eclipse is directed by David Slade and distributed by Summit Entertainment.
